Celebrating our Writing

We have been hard at work during Writer's Workshop. 




During our first five weeks of Kindergarten we focus on drawing.
During this unit we are:

learning about writer's workshop

using a variety of tools

developing on our fine motor skills

studying authors and illustrators and the creative choices they make

learning how to fill the white space

practicing drawing {lines, shapes, people, animals, buildings, and more!}

using details

adding speech bubbles

and more!!

Drawing in Writer's Workshop


We have been working hard AND having fun in Writer's Workshop. 
One of our absolute favorite parts of the day!

To watch 22 of my little kindergarten friends {all with very different strengths, needs, personalities, and interests} be so focused, engaged, and excited during workshop time is BEYOND REWARDING!

Our first unit focuses on drawing...


During the workshop framework we...

read great mentor texts

have a mini lesson about a specific drawing strategy

 practice the skill in our Doodles and Drawings book 
{which is ALWAYS connected to our mini-lesson}

have time to draw things that interest us
{which may or may not connect to that day's mini-lesson, but gives us an opportunity to grow as writers}
